JavaScript seems to be disabled in your browser. For the best experience on our site, be sure to turn on Javascript in your browser.
Items 109-118 of 118
SKU: 09851807228
SKU: 09877707128
SKU: 01810003435
SKU: 04108807337
SKU: 04169100828
SKU: 05258707336
SKU: 05466407316
SKU: 05671107637
SKU: 01750088216
SKU: 01750308668